Asthma is a chronic disease characterized by symptoms such as difficulty breathing‚ wheezing‚ coughing‚ and tightness in the chest. If the asthma symptoms are triggered by exposure to chemicals or other substances on the job‚ the condition is called occupational asthma (Tarlo & Lemiere‚ 2014). The symptoms of OA may begin within 24 hours of the exposure or after a latency period of weeks to months. They generally subside on weekends and holidays if the disease is true occupational asthma. Asthma is a long-term condition that can cause a cough‚ wheezing and breathlessness. The severity of the symptoms varies from person to person. Asthma can be controlled well in most people most of the time. In the UK‚ 5.4 million people are currently receiving treatment for asthma. That is 1 in every 12 adults and 1 in every 11 children.
